コード例 #1
0
ファイル: slides.php プロジェクト: philum/cms
function plug_slides($p, $o)
{
    $rid = randid('tpo');
    $p = $p ? $p : 1;
    $_SESSION['nodslid'] = nod('slides_' . $p);
    Head::add('csscode', '.book a, .book:hover .philum{color:white;}');
    $ret = slides::build($o, $rid);
    return divd($rid, delbr($ret, "\n"));
}
コード例 #2
0
ファイル: tri.php プロジェクト: philum/cms
function clean_internaltag($msg)
{
    return correct_txt($msg, '', 'delconn');
    $msg = str_replace("\n", " \n", delbr($msg, "\n"));
    $re = explode(' ', $msg);
    foreach ($re as $k) {
        if (strpos($k, '§') !== false) {
            list($lin, $txt) = explode('§', $k);
            $ret .= $lin . ' ' . $txt . ' ';
        } else {
            $ret .= $k . ' ';
        }
    }
    $msg = str_replace(" \n", "\n", $msg);
    return stripconn($ret);
}
コード例 #3
0
ファイル: pop.php プロジェクト: philum/cms
function progcode($d)
{
    $d = delbr($d, "\n");
    //$d=str_replace(array('{{','}}'),array('{ {','} }'),$d);
    $d = highlight_string('<' . '?php' . "\n" . $d . "\n" . '?' . '>', true);
    $d = str_replace(array('<span style="color: #0000BB">&lt;?<br /></span>', '<span style="color: #0000BB">?&gt;</span>', "\n</span>", "&nbsp;", '  </span>', '  '), array('', '', '</span>', ' ', '</span>', "&nbsp;&nbsp"), $d);
    return divs('overflow:auto; wrap:true; font-size:12px;', $d);
}
コード例 #4
0
ファイル: tri.php プロジェクト: philum/cms
function parse_output($msg)
{
    $msg = str_replace($_SESSION['qb'] . '_', host() . '/img/' . $_SESSION['qb'] . '_', $msg);
    $msg = clean_internaltag($msg);
    //correct_txt($msg,'','delconn')
    if (strpos($msg, "\n") === false) {
        $msg = delbr($msg, "\n");
    } else {
        $msg = str_replace("<br>", " ", $msg);
    }
    //$msg=trim($msg,"\x00..\x1F");
    $msg = html_entity_decode($msg);
    $msg = stripslashes($msg);
    return $msg;
}
コード例 #5
0
ファイル: ajxf.php プロジェクト: philum/cms
function seesrc($f)
{
    //return $d=highlight_file($f,true);
    $d = @file_get_contents($f);
    $enc = mb_detect_encoding($d);
    if ($enc == 'UTF-8') {
        $d = utf8_decode($d);
    }
    $d = delbr($d, "\n");
    $d = substr($d, strpos($d, '<body'));
    //$d=addslashes($d);
    $d = highlight_string($d, true);
    //$d=entities($d);
    //$d=nl2br($d);
    return $d;
}